"Drunken Butterfly" is a song by Sonic Youth, released as the fourth and final single from their 1992 album Dirty. It was released in 1993 on DGC.

Music video

The video for "Drunken Butterfly" was directed by Stephen Hellweg, the winner of an MTV 120 Minutes contest in which fans were asked to send in videos for any song on Dirty. It featured puppets and dolls made up to look like Sonic Youth performing the song onstage. This video was featured in The Brothers Grunt episode "If I Could Grunt to the Animals."
